    linuxkpi: Use `__builtin_popcountg()` instead of `bitcount*()`
    
    The DRM drivers generic code started to use `HWEIGHT64()` in the
    definition of an array field in a structure. Therefore, the array size
    needs to be known at compile time. This was not the case with the
    `HWEIGHT*()` macros based on `bitcount*()`. The use of
    `__builtin_popcountg()` solves that problem.
